Les cours en génie logiciel peuvent vous aider à comprendre comment concevoir, développer et tester des applications. Vous pouvez développer des compétences en architecture, programmation, gestion du code et résolution de problèmes.

Vanderbilt University
Compétences que vous acquerrez: Codage sécurisé, Flux de travail IA, Programmation Java, IA générative, Middleware, Développement de la personnalité, Exécution du plan, Orchestration IA, Ingénierie de requête, Modèles de conception de logiciels, Gestion des documents, Candidature au LLM, Systèmes agentiques, API OpenAI, Motifs de l'invitation, Projet ouvert de sécurité des applications web (OWASP), Agents IA génératifs, Logique d'entreprise, Grand modèle de langage (LLM)
Intermédiaire · Cours · 1 à 3 mois

Compétences que vous acquerrez: Scripting, Langages de script, Logique computationnelle, Visual Basic (langage de programmation), Principes de programmation, Automatisation, Outils de développement Microsoft, structures de données, Macros Excel
Intermédiaire · Cours · 1 à 3 mois

Fractal Analytics
Compétences que vous acquerrez: Apprentissage automatique, IA générative, Génération augmentée de récupération, Mise en œuvre de l'IA, Gestion des métadonnées, Architecture d'entreprise, Science des données
Intermédiaire · Cours · 1 à 4 semaines

Google Cloud
Compétences que vous acquerrez: Jenkins, Kubernetes, CI/CD, Devops Tools, Continuous Integration, Application Deployment, Google Cloud Platform, Cloud Deployment, Continuous Delivery, Containerization, Cloud Applications, Software Engineering
Intermédiaire · Projet · Moins de 2 heures

Compétences que vous acquerrez: Ansible, Puppet (Configuration Management Tool), Software-Defined Networking, Network Administration, Security Awareness, Chef (Configuration Management Tool), Information Systems Security, Virtual Private Networks (VPN), JSON, Authentications, Computer Networking, Authorization (Computing), Automation, Configuration Management, Application Programming Interface (API)
Intermédiaire · Cours · 1 à 4 semaines

Scrimba
Compétences que vous acquerrez: HTML and CSS, Software Documentation, Technical Documentation, Style Guides, Web Development, Technical Writing
Débutant · Cours · 1 à 4 semaines

Compétences que vous acquerrez: Version Control, Git (Version Control System), Selenium (Software), Test Automation, Jenkins, Test Script Development, Continuous Integration, Test Execution Engine, Test Data, Test Case, Software Testing, Software Design Patterns, Command-Line Interface, File I/O
Avancées · Cours · 1 à 3 mois

University of Glasgow
Compétences que vous acquerrez: Federated Learning, Wireless Networks, Emerging Technologies, Digital Communications, Communication Systems, Blockchain, Internet Of Things, Network Security, Telecommunications, Network Performance Management, Network Planning And Design, Zero Trust Network Access, Computer Vision, Artificial Intelligence and Machine Learning (AI/ML), Electrical Engineering, Network Analysis, Information Technology, Electronics Engineering, Machine Learning, Trustworthiness
Intermédiaire · Spécialisation · 3 à 6 mois

Johns Hopkins University
Compétences que vous acquerrez: Probability & Statistics, Probability Distribution, Simulations, Statistical Modeling, Correlation Analysis, Engineering Analysis, Digital Signal Processing, Statistical Analysis, Reliability, Engineering, Spatial Analysis
Mixte · Cours · 1 à 4 semaines

Compétences que vous acquerrez: Évaluation de modèles, Docker (Logiciel), Programmation informatique, Logique d'entreprise, Vérification et validation, Déploiement du modèle, Cas de test, Résolution de problèmes complexes, Automatisation, Systèmes d'aide à la décision, Automatisation des processus d'entreprise, Interface de programmation d'application (API), Développement du programme, Déploiement des applications
Intermédiaire · Projet Guidé · Moins de 2 heures

University of Leeds
Compétences que vous acquerrez: Web Design and Development, Web Development, Web Content Accessibility Guidelines, Web Design, Hypertext Markup Language (HTML), Front-End Web Development, Full-Stack Web Development, Data Security, Web Content, Back-End Web Development, Program Development, Cascading Style Sheets (CSS), Javascript, Information Privacy, Computer Architecture
Débutant · Cours · 1 à 4 semaines

Compétences que vous acquerrez: Programmation Java, Bases de données, Programmation informatique, Interface utilisateur (UI), Données Validation des données, Fichier E/S, Principes de programmation, Environnements de développement intégré, SQL, Programmation orientée objet (POO), Conception et mise en œuvre du système, Développement d'applications
Débutant · Cours · 1 à 3 mois